Web20 mrt. 2024 · How to enable a Wi-Fi hotspot on an iPhone On your iPhone, open the Settings app and tap Personal Hotspot. Toggle the slider to turn it on if it’s not enabled already. You may be prompted to turn on Bluetooth and Wi-Fi if they are off, but later versions of iOS don’t warn you.
